Mantras for Marriage
Mantras for marriage are chanted for an ideal life partner, for removing delays in vivah, and for harmony within a marriage. Shiva and Parvati represent the ideal union, so Om Namah Shivaya is favoured — especially by those praying for a good match or marital peace.
The most recommended mantra for marriage is Om Namah Shivaya (Om Namaḥ Śivāya).

How to Chant for Marriage
- 1
Choose your mantra
Pick one mantra from the list below. For marriage, Om Namah Shivaya is the most recommended.
- 2
Set your intention
Sit comfortably with a straight spine, close your eyes, and hold your intention for marriage in mind.
- 3
Chant one mala
Repeat the mantra 108 times using a mala, keeping a slow, steady breath and clear pronunciation.
- 4
Practise daily
Early morning or during meditation, ideally on Mondays. Regular daily practice is what deepens the effect.
